How Multilingual Experiences Work

Providers use several methods to deliver multilingual experiences.


Multilingual Chefs and Guides

The most effective approach is having chefs and guides who are fluent in multiple languages.

How It Works:

  • The lead chef or guide speaks the primary language of the group.

  • If the group is multilingual, one person may speak several languages or multiple staff members may be present.

Advantages:

  • Seamless, natural communication.

  • Personal interaction with the chef.

  • High-quality instruction.

Example: A chef fluent in English, Spanish, and French can lead a group with clients from all three language backgrounds.


Translated Materials

Providing written materials in the group's languages is a simple yet effective solution.

Types of Materials:

  • Recipes.

  • Instructions.

  • Cultural notes.

  • Menus.

Advantages:

  • Clients can follow along at their own pace.

  • Serves as a take-home memento.

  • Useful for clients with limited language proficiency.


Interpreters and Translation Equipment

For large groups or multiple languages, interpreters can be used.

How It Works:

  • An interpreter translates the chef's instructions in real-time.

  • Translation equipment (headsets) may be used for larger groups.

Advantages:

  • Allows for multiple languages simultaneously.

  • Effective for large, diverse groups.


Visual Demonstrations

Visual demonstrations are universally understood and complement language.

How It Works:

  • The chef demonstrates techniques step-by-step.

  • Visual aids (e.g., slides, boards) are used.

Advantages:

  • Overcomes language barriers.

  • Reinforces verbal instructions.

  • Helps visual learners.
